Ballerinas vs. Assassins: Pretty Lethal

About this episode

Pretty Lethal is a thrilling action film featuring ballerinas seeking revenge, led by Uma Thurman as a tough former dancer. The young cast, including Avantika, Iris Apatow, Lana Condor, Millicent Simmonds, and Maddie Ziegler, underwent rigorous training for intense fight scenes. The film, directed by Vicky Jewson and written by Kate Freund, combines dark comedy and high-stakes action, showcasing dancers as elite athletes. The cast bonded during filming, hoping for a sequel and inspiring more empowered women in action roles.
